Mechanisms of IgE‐mediated food allergy and the role of allergen‐specific B cells

open access: yesFEBS Letters, EarlyView.
Food allergy arises when allergen‐specific B cells preferentially produce immunoglobulin E (IgE) antibodies against harmless foods. This article explains the mechanisms driving IgE‐mediated reactions, highlights the central role of these B cells, and discusses how natural tolerance (NT) and oral immunotherapy (OIT) can reshape allergic immune responses.

A millimetre wave phase shifter using a 40GHz hybrid mode locked laser [PDF]

open access: yes, 2008
In this paper, electrical injection locking of a modelocked laser is used to create a millimetre wave phase shifter. The phase shift is measured directly using a vector network analyzer enabling straightforward characterization of such systems.

50-Gb/s silicon quadrature phase-shift keying modulator

open access: yesOptics Express, 2012
We report the first successful demonstration of quadrature phase-shift keying (QPSK) modulation using two nested silicon Mach-Zehnder modulators. 50-Gb/s QPSK signal is generated with only 2.7-dB optical signal-to-noise ratio penalties from the theoretical limit at a bit-error ratio of 10(-3).

Calpain small subunit homodimerization is robust and calcium‐independent

open access: yesFEBS Letters, EarlyView.
Calpains dimerize via penta‐EF‐hand (PEF) domains. Using single‐molecule force spectroscopy, we measured the strength and kinetics of PEF–PEF homodimer binding. The interaction is robust, shows a transient conformational step before dissociation, and remains largely insensitive to Ca2+.

Structural insights into an engineered feruloyl esterase with improved MHET degrading properties

open access: yesFEBS Letters, EarlyView.
A feruloyl esterase was engineered to mimic key features of MHETase, enhancing the degradation of PET oligomers. Structural and computational analysis reveal how a point mutation stabilizes the active site and reshapes the binding cleft, expading substrate scope.
